氣候變遷下中國因應減碳和抗暖之策略選擇

China's Strategy Choices in Response to Carbon Emissions Reduction and Warming Suppression under Climate Change

摘要


論及氣候變遷,國家不論地理位置、政體類型、經濟水平,以及科研水準,在全球暖化的影響下,隨時可能成為極端氣候之受難者;數次深受水患之苦的中國如是,曾飽嘗風災和雪災重創的美國亦復如是。據此,中美兩國確實面臨共同但又無法獨自克服之安全威脅,應有攜手減碳和共同抗暖的空間。與此同時,北京當局正承受日益升高的碳排減量壓力,使得領導人習近平於聯合國公開表示,中國將在2060年前實現碳中和,同時承諾要在2030年前達到國家碳排放之峰值。基於當前的產業結構、經濟發展,以及能源消費情況,本文認為中國要獨自實現其領導人宣稱之目標,可能性甚微。然而,即便如此,中國因應減碳和抗暖的策略選擇仍不太可能是與美國合作,而是要設法避免美歐針對它組成碳稅聯盟。此外,本文發現,一個競爭而非合作的美中關係未必有礙於全球暖化的治理,反而可能促成中國在商品製造上從耗能型模式轉向低碳型模式。

並列摘要


When it comes to climate change, regardless of differences in geographical location, regime type, economic development, and scientific level, all countries under the influence of global warming may become a victim of extreme weather at any time. This is the case happened in China, which has suffered from floods several times, and in the United States, which has been seriously hit by hurricanes and snowstorms. Accordingly, China and the United States do face common threats that cannot be overcome alone, and there should be room for joint efforts to reduce carbon emissions and fight global warming. At the same time, Beijing is under increasing pressure to cut carbon emissions, leading President Xi Jinping to publicly state at the United Nations that China will make the country carbon-neutral before 2060 and aim to have carbon emissions peak before 2030. Based on the current industrial structure, economic development, and energy consumption, it is highly unlikely that China will achieve the goals declared by its leader. Even so, China's strategic choice in response to carbon emissions reduction and warming suppression is unexpected to cooperate with the United States, but to fully avoid the United States and Europe forming a carbon tariff alliance against it to the greatest extent. Further, this paper finds dthat a competitive U.S.-China interaction, instead of a cooperative one, may not hinder the governance of global warming. By contrast, it may facilitate China's transition from an energy-consuming approach to a low-carbon approach in commodities manufacturing.
